MongoDB工具简要说明

[[email protected] bin]$ pwd
/usr/local/mongodb/bin
[[email protected] bin]$ ls -l
total 207696
-rwxr-xr-x 1 bsondump      #一个debug工具而不是一个备份工具,可将BSON格式转化为人可识别的JSON格式。
-rwxr-xr-x 1 mongo         #访问mongodb的客户端程序
-rwxr-xr-x 1 mongod        #mongodb的服务器端程序
-rwxr-xr-x 1 mongodump     #备份工具,生成二进制备份文件(mongodump can export data from either mongod or mongos instances.)
-rwxr-xr-x 1 mongoexport   #备份工具,生成 JSON or CSV 文件格式的备份文件
-rwxr-xr-x 1 mongofiles    #The mongofiles utility makes it possible to manipulate files stored in your MongoDB instance in GridFS objects from the command line
-rwxr-xr-x 1 mongoimport   #与mongoexport命令对应
-rwxr-xr-x 1 mongooplog    #mongooplog从远程拉取oplog日志并应用到本地
-rwxr-xr-x 1 mongoperf     #测试磁盘IO性能
-rwxr-xr-x 1 mongorestore  #与mongodump命令对应(The mongorestore program writes data from a binary database dump created by mongodump to a MongoDB instance)
-rwxr-xr-x 1 mongos        #集群分片是做路由服务
-rwxr-xr-x 1 mongostat     #监控mongodb的运行状态,相当于UNIX/Linux的vmstat
-rwxr-xr-x 1 mongotop      #mongosniff提供了对数据库实时活动的低级别操作跟踪和嗅探视图。可以将mongosniff认为是专为MongoDB定制的,类似于tcpdump用于TCP/IP网络流量分析
[[email protected] bin]$ 
时间: 2024-10-31 01:49:00

MongoDB工具简要说明的相关文章

JAVA单例MongoDB工具类

经常对MongoDB进行一些常用操作,为了方便起见将这些常用操作合并到一个工具类中,方便自己开发使用. 没用Spring Data.Morphia等框架是为了减少学习.维护成本,另外自己直接JDBC方式的话可以更方便的控制操作.为自己以后的积累留一个脚印. 代码如下: package utils; import java.util.ArrayList; import java.util.List; import org.apache.commons.configuration.Composite

MongoDB工具MagicMongoDBTool

MagicMongoDBTool工具是一款MongoDB的数据库管理工具,用来进行简单的数据库管理工作. 此工具为国人开发,项目地址:MagicMongoDBTool,目前作者已经完成基本功能开发. 它是用C#开发的MongoDB管理工具,如果安装有Visual Studio的同学,可以下载项目自己编写编译~ 使用如下: 1.启动MongoDB ? 1 2 cd [安装MongoDB的bin目录] mongod --dbpath=[存放MongoDB数据库所在的目录] 启动之后默认端口是2701

MongoDB工具介绍

在Windows下面,mongodb就只有一个bin目录以及bin目录以外的三个文件,相对bin目录中包括了如下文件: bsondump.exe 用于将导出的BSON文件格式转换为JSON格式 mongo.exe mongoDB的客户端 mongod.exe 用于启动mongoDB的Server mongodump.exe 用于从mongodb数据库中导出BSON格式的文件,类似于mysql的dump工具mysqldump mongoexport.exe 用于将mongodb中的数据库,导出为J

mongoDB工具类以及测试类【java】

java操作mongo工具类 package Utils; import com.mongodb.MongoClient; import com.mongodb.MongoCredential; import com.mongodb.ServerAddress; import com.mongodb.client.FindIterable; import com.mongodb.client.MongoCollection; import com.mongodb.client.MongoCurs

PHP程序z中xdebug工具简要使用方法

PHP程序的debug PHP程序的debug,无论是cli方式还是web方式,都需要使用第三方的debug工具.PHP5.6之前,本身自带的debug功能,仅限于日志输出. 推荐使用免费xdebug.Xdebug作为zend扩展存在.可以在php安装后,通过phpize单独被编译安装. xdebug的安装有几点注意 如果不知道下载什么xdebug版本,可以在这里,通过上传phpinfo信息,由系统给出建议:http://xdebug.org/wizard.php 安装后,php.ini中需要指

MySQL TPCH测试工具简要手册

tpch是TPC(Transaction Processing Performance Council)组织提供的工具包.用于进行OLAP测试,以评估商业分析中决策支持系统(DSS)的性能.它包含了一整套面向商业的ad-hoc查询和并发数据修改,强调测试的是数据库.平台和I/O性能,关注查询能力.官网:http://www.tpc.org/tpch下载地址:http://www.tpc.org/tpch/spec/tpch_2_14_3.tgz或http://www.tpc.org/tpch/s

Oracle GoldenGate Logdump工具简要说明

Logdump enables you to search for, filter, view, and save data that is stored in a trail or extract file. 查看记录 [[email protected] ogg]$ ./logdump  Oracle GoldenGate Log File Dump Utility for Oracle Version 12.2.0.1.1 OGGCORE_12.2.0.1.0_PLATFORMS_1512

MongoDB主从+php实现

环境 172.16.115.202   primary 172.16.111.171   secondary 172.16.115.157   secondary 一.MongoDB安装 1. yum下载安装mongodb  扩展源http://repo.mongodb.org/yum/redhat/mongodb-org-3.0.repo mongodb-org-3.0.7-1.el6.x86_64.rpm #元数据包,它可以实现自动安装下面的4个组件包 mongodb-org-mongos-

短时间上手MongoDB

什么是MongoDB MongoDB是由C++语言编写的,是一个基于分布式文件存储的开源数据库系统. 在高负载的情况下,添加更多的节点,可以保证服务器性能. MongoDB旨在为web应用提供可扩展的高性能数据存储解决方案. MongoDB将数据存储为一个文档,数据结构由键值(key=>value)对组成.MongoDB文档类似于JSON对象.字段值可以包含其他文档,数组及文档数组. ![](http://www.runoob.com/wp-content/uploads/2013/10/cru